    Introduction:

    In the current fast-paced globe, the original 9-5 time-table no more pertains to numerous families. Utilizing the increase of dual-income households and non-traditional work hours, the need for 24-hour daycare solutions is ste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are centers provide parents the flexibleness they have to balance work and household duties, and supply a secure and nurturing environment for the kids 24 / 7.

    Great things about 24-Hour Daycare:

    One of several key advantages of 24-hour daycare is the mobility it provides working moms and dads. Many moms and dads work shifts that stretch beyond standard daycare hours, making it difficult to get childcare that meets their particular routine. 24-hour daycare facilities solve this dilemma by giving care during evenings, weekends, and even overnight. This permits moms and dads to get results without fretting about finding you to definitely watch kids during non-traditional hours.

    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are could be the peace of mind it gives to parents. Comprehending that their children are now being cared for by trained specialists in a secure and safe environment can relieve the stress and guilt that often includes making kids in daycare. Moms and dads can concentrate on their work realizing that kids come in good fingers, that may induce increased efficiency and task pleasure.

    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ities can provide a feeling of community and assistance for families. Parents which work non-traditional hours usually battle to find childcare options that meet their needs, ultimately causing emotions of isolation and tension. 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among parents dealing with comparable challenges, generating a support system that can help households thrive.

    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

One of the biggest challenges is staffing. Finding competent and trustworthy childcare providers who're ready to work non-traditional hours can be difficult, resulting in large return prices and prospective staffing shortages. This could affect the standard of attention provided to kids and create instability for households rel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

    Another challenge of 24-hour daycare may be the cost. Offering treatment around the clock needs additional staffing and sources, which could drive up the cost of solutions. This is often a barrier for low-income families whom may not be able to pay for 24-hour daycare, making them with limited options for childcare during non-traditional hours.

    Regulation and Oversight:

    To ensure the safety and wellbeing of kiddies in 24-hour daycare centers, regulation and supervision are essential. State and regional governments set standards for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including those who work twenty-four hours a day. These requirements cover a wide range of places,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ices needs, and staff instruction and qualifications.

    As well as government regulations, many 24-hour daycare centers decide to seek accreditation from national companies for instance the National Association when it comes to Education of small children (NAEYC) or perhaps the National Association for Family Child Care (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ates a consignment to high-quality care and will help parents feel confident within their range of childcare supplier.
